Output 28ee5e34345889f91c59b3460a32f78ae0fa4ef8b3ea2c11e974e47c6613968b:30

value
150000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0fe9f472a2ae7d86a6bb0e20a5062c05210aff9 OP_EQUALVERIFY OP_CHECKSIG
address
1MWfPRtrVutwv9LgggoSLf3b1rsqBCiXoz
transaction
28ee5e34345889f91c59b3460a32f78ae0fa4ef8b3ea2c11e974e47c6613968b
spent
true